Understanding the Infomedia Psikotes

The Infomedia psikotes is not just a hurdle; it's a tool used by the company to gain deeper insights into your potential as an employee. It goes beyond what your resume or interview can reveal, assessing your problem-solving skills, logical reasoning, attention to detail, and how well your personality aligns with the company culture. The specific types of questions and the overall format of the test can vary depending on the position you're applying for. However, some common categories consistently appear. These often include verbal reasoning, numerical reasoning, abstract reasoning, spatial reasoning, and personality assessments. Verbal reasoning sections test your ability to understand and interpret written information. This might involve identifying analogies, understanding sentence structures, and drawing logical conclusions from passages. Numerical reasoning focuses on your aptitude for working with numbers. Expect questions that require you to analyze data presented in graphs, charts, and tables, as well as solve mathematical problems involving percentages, ratios, and basic arithmetic. Abstract reasoning challenges you to identify patterns and relationships in abstract shapes and figures. This section assesses your fluid intelligence – your ability to solve novel problems independently of acquired knowledge. Spatial reasoning evaluates your ability to visualize and manipulate objects in three dimensions. This might involve mentally rotating objects, understanding spatial relationships, and interpreting diagrams. Finally, personality assessments aim to understand your behavioral tendencies, work style, and interpersonal skills. These sections usually involve answering questions about your preferences, beliefs, and how you typically react in different situations. Types of Questions You Might Encounter

Let's get into the nitty-gritty of the Infomedia psikotes by exploring the different types of questions you might face. Preparing for each question type will significantly boost your confidence and performance. Verbal reasoning questions often involve analogies, where you need to identify the relationship between two words and apply that same relationship to another pair. Sentence completion tasks require you to fill in missing words to make a grammatically correct and logically sound sentence. Reading comprehension passages test your ability to understand and interpret written information, answering questions about the main idea, supporting details, and inferences. For numerical reasoning, be prepared to tackle questions involving percentages, ratios, proportions, and data interpretation from graphs and charts. You might be asked to calculate discounts, analyze sales trends, or solve problems involving financial data. Practice your mental math skills and familiarize yourself with common mathematical formulas. Abstract reasoning questions typically present a series of shapes or patterns, and your task is to identify the next shape in the sequence or the missing shape in a matrix. Look for patterns in shape, size, color, and orientation. Practice with different types of abstract reasoning questions to develop your pattern recognition skills. Spatial reasoning questions often involve mentally rotating objects or visualizing how they would look from different perspectives. You might be asked to identify which of several unfolded cubes matches a given folded cube or to determine how a shape would look after being rotated. Practice visualizing objects in three dimensions and develop your spatial awareness. Personality assessments usually present you with a series of statements about your preferences, beliefs, and behaviors, and you need to indicate how much you agree or disagree with each statement. Be honest and authentic in your responses, as there are no right or wrong answers. The goal is to understand your personality traits and how they align with the requirements of the job. Tips and Tricks for Acing the Test

Alright, let's move on to some tips and tricks to help you ace the Infomedia psikotes. These strategies can give you an edge and boost your confidence on test day. First, read the instructions carefully. Before you start each section of the test, make sure you understand the instructions completely. Pay attention to the time limits and any specific requirements for answering the questions. Manage your time effectively. Time is often limited on psikotes, so it's important to manage your time wisely. Don't spend too much time on any one question. If you're stuck, move on to the next question and come back to it later if you have time. Answer every question. Even if you're not sure of the answer, it's better to guess than to leave a question blank. There's usually no penalty for guessing, so you have nothing to lose. Eliminate incorrect answers. If you're not sure of the correct answer, try to eliminate the incorrect answers. This will increase your chances of guessing correctly. Look for patterns and shortcuts. In some types of questions, such as abstract reasoning, there may be patterns or shortcuts that you can use to solve the problems more quickly. Stay calm and focused. It's important to stay calm and focused during the psikotes. Don't let anxiety get the best of you. Take deep breaths and try to relax. Trust your instincts. Sometimes your first instinct is the correct one. Don't overthink the questions. Review your answers. If you have time at the end of each section, review your answers to make sure you haven't made any careless mistakes. Be confident. Believe in yourself and your abilities.
